Cloudflareとは?機能・料金・設定方法を徹底解説【2025年版】

 

Cloudflareの概要

Cloudflareは、世界最大級のコンテンツデリバリーネットワーク(CDN)およびWebセキュリティサービスを提供するアメリカの企業です。2010年に設立され、現在では世界中の数百万のWebサイトがCloudflareのサービスを利用しています。

Cloudflareが選ばれる理由

Cloudflareは単なるCDNサービスではなく、Webサイトのパフォーマンス向上、セキュリティ強化、可用性の確保を総合的にサポートする包括的なWebインフラストラクチャサービスです。

Cloudflareの主要機能

CDN(コンテンツデリバリーネットワーク)

Cloudflareの最も基本的な機能がCDNサービスです。世界330以上の都市に設置されたデータセンターにより、ユーザーに最も近い場所からコンテンツを配信し、Webサイトの表示速度を大幅に向上させます。

CDNのメリット:

  • ページ読み込み速度の向上
  • サーバー負荷の軽減
  • 帯域幅コストの削減
  • グローバルな可用性の確保

DDoS攻撃対策

Cloudflareは業界最高レベルのDDoS攻撃対策を提供しています。毎日数十億件のサイバー攻撃を自動的に軽減し、Webサイトを悪意のあるトラフィックから保護します。

主要なセキュリティ機能:

  • Layer 3/4 DDoS攻撃対策
  • アプリケーションレイヤーDDoS対策
  • ボット管理
  • Web Application Firewall(WAF)

SSL/TLS暗号化

Cloudflareは無料でSSL/TLS証明書を提供し、WebサイトとユーザーとのHTTPS通信を自動的に暗号化します。これにより、データの盗聴や改ざんから保護されます。

DNS管理

Cloudflareの権威DNSサービスは、世界最速クラスの名前解決を提供します。DNS管理画面から簡単にレコードの追加・編集・削除が可能です。

Cloudflareの料金プラン

無料プラン(Free)

料金: 0円/月

主な機能:

  • 無制限のDDoS攻撃対策
  • 共有SSL証明書
  • CDN
  • 基本的なページルール(3つまで)
  • DNS管理

Proプラン

料金: 月額20ドル

Free プランの機能に加えて:

  • Webアプリケーションファイアウォール
  • ページルール(20個まで)
  • 画像最適化
  • モバイル向け最適化

Businessプラン

料金: 月額200ドル

Proプランの機能に加えて:

  • 高度なDDoS攻撃対策
  • ページルール(50個まで)
  • カスタムSSL証明書アップロード
  • 24時間365日のメールサポート

Enterpriseプラン

料金: カスタム価格

Businessプランの機能に加えて:

  • 専用SSL証明書
  • 高度なボット管理
  • 24時間365日の電話サポート
  • カスタムセキュリティルール

Cloudflareの設定方法

1. アカウント作成

  1. Cloudflare公式サイトにアクセス
  2. 「サインアップ」をクリック
  3. メールアドレスとパスワードを入力して登録

2. ドメインの追加

  1. ダッシュボードで「サイトを追加」をクリック
  2. 対象のドメイン名を入力
  3. Cloudflareがドメインの既存DNS設定をスキャン

3. DNS設定の確認

  1. 検出されたDNSレコードを確認
  2. 必要に応じてレコードを編集・追加
  3. 「続行」をクリック

4. ネームサーバーの変更

  1. Cloudflareが提供するネームサーバー情報をコピー
  2. ドメイン登録業者の管理画面でネームサーバーを変更
  3. 変更の反映を待つ(通常24時間以内)

5. SSL/TLS設定

  1. 「SSL/TLS」タブを開く
  2. 暗号化レベルを選択(推奨:Full(Strict))
  3. 「Always Use HTTPS」を有効化

Cloudflareのメリット・デメリット

メリット

パフォーマンス向上

  • 世界規模のCDNネットワークによる高速化
  • 画像最適化や圧縮機能
  • HTTP/2対応

セキュリティ強化

  • 業界最高レベルのDDoS攻撃対策
  • WAF(Web Application Firewall)
  • SSL証明書の無料提供

コスト削減

  • 帯域幅使用量の削減
  • サーバー負荷の軽減
  • 無料プランでも十分な機能

使いやすさ

  • 直感的な管理画面
  • 簡単な設定手順
  • 豊富なドキュメント

デメリット

中国での制限

  • 中国本土では一部サービスが利用できない
  • 中国向けサイトでは別途対策が必要

設定の複雑さ

  • 高度な機能は設定が複雑
  • 誤設定によるサイトダウンのリスク

依存性

  • Cloudflareに依存することになる
  • サービス障害時の影響

Cloudflareの代替サービス

Amazon CloudFront

AWSが提供するCDNサービス。AWS環境との親和性が高く、従量課金制を採用しています。

Google Cloud CDN

Google Cloudが提供するCDNサービス。Googleのグローバルネットワークインフラストラクチャーを活用しています。

Microsoft Azure CDN

Microsoftが提供するCDNサービス。Azure環境との統合に優れています。

KeyCDN

スイスに本社を置くCDNプロバイダー。リーズナブルな価格設定が特徴です。

まとめ

Cloudflareは、Webサイトのパフォーマンス向上とセキュリティ強化を同時に実現できる優れたサービスです。無料プランでも十分な機能が提供されているため、個人サイトから企業サイトまで幅広く活用できます。

Cloudflareがおすすめな人:

  • Webサイトの表示速度を改善したい方
  • DDoS攻撃やサイバー攻撃から保護したい方
  • SSL証明書を無料で利用したい方
  • グローバルなWebサービスを運営している方

設定は比較的簡単ですが、重要なサイトに導入する際は事前にテスト環境で十分に検証することをおすすめします。適切に設定すれば、Webサイトのパフォーマンスとセキュリティを大幅に向上させることができるでしょう。

■プロンプトだけでオリジナルアプリを開発・公開してみた!!

■AI時代の第一歩!「AI駆動開発コース」はじめました!

テックジム東京本校で先行開始。

■テックジム東京本校

「武田塾」のプログラミング版といえば「テックジム」。
講義動画なし、教科書なし。「進捗管理とコーチング」で効率学習。
より早く、より安く、しかも対面型のプログラミングスクールです。

<短期講習>5日で5万円の「Pythonミニキャンプ」開催中。

<月1開催>放送作家による映像ディレクター養成講座

<オンライン無料>理系出身者向けのPython爆速講座